Metal roofing leads from standard roofing

Metal roofing leads from standard roofing portals compete with shingle installers who pitch metal as an upsell — homeowners get confused and default to the familiar asphalt shingle quote.

Metal roofing is a 50-year investment

Metal roofing is a 50-year investment that requires homeowners to understand life cycle cost rather than installation cost — educating cold leads from scratch is expensive and inefficient.

Standing seam metal roofing requires specialized

Standing seam metal roofing requires specialized installation crews that take years to train — unpredictable lead flow makes it difficult to keep skilled crews busy and retain the expertise you've invested in.

Who sends you leads
These trades run into your work constantly.
GCs building custom homes and commercial projects specify metal roofing as a premium option and refer specialist installers.
Energy auditors recommending thermal envelope improvements often cite metal roofing as a high-performance option.
Solar installers working with homeowners planning 20-year systems recommend metal roofing as the compatible long-term substrate.
HVAC contractors installing new systems in homes with aging roofs recommend addressing the roof before the HVAC investment — metal roofing is their preferred recommendation.
Roofing (Asphalt)
Asphalt roofers who don't install metal refer premium homeowners to metal contractors who can't or won't.
